Welcome to the beautiful Green Mountains and the Mad River Valley of Vermont. The traditional guest house is on the edge of the river; Your haven to relax and the starting point for riding tours on 5-course Icelandic horses. These are particularly characterized by smooth passageways and their indestructible nature. In combination with the Icelandic saddles, which were specially designed for long tours, we guarantee a lot of comfort on the rides. You will not only like the hospitality, the property also impresses with its Victorian style inside and its flower-covered veranda with a view of corn fields and flower meadows. The comfortable accommodation offers hospitality at a gourmet level. In summer, the 3-course breakfast is served outside on the covered veranda. Lunch is either taken in the form of a picnic on the way or in a ed restaurant. Your dinner awaits you when you return to the guest house. You can end the day comfortably with classical music and a cup of tea in front of the fireplace. The rides take you across green meadows, into quiet forests and along the famous Vermont country roads. On warm days you can take a refreshing swim in the river that winds through the mountains and always produces waterfalls. An additional program is offered by the Sugarbush golf course with 18 holes or the local farmers market, where fresh, regional products and handicrafts with live music are offered on Saturdays. Reiseverlauf





Day 1: You move into your accommodation and can explore the area a little and choose a nice restaurant (dinner not included). Don´t forget your swimwear, a whirlpool awaits you at the Inn!

Day 2: In the morning you will be brought to the farm, where you will get to know your horses and receive instruction. This is followed by a first ride on the riding arena. You will have lunch on the farm and in the afternoon you will have the opportunity to try out different horses.

Day 3: Today you will experience an extensive ride across the surrounding meadows with magical views and through adjacent forests. At lunchtime you can fortify yourself with a picnic on the river bank. After returning to the Inn in the afternoon, you can go swimming in the river or have a little rest before dinner.

Day 4: Today you follow the "magic trail" on horseback along disused ski slopes. Return to your accommodation at noon and then have lunch in the city. The rest of the day can be used for shopping, relaxing with a massage, taking a trip to Stowe or taking part in a canoe tour. On this day only the ride is included.

Day 5: In the morning you ride into the "Camel Hump Forest" which the locals call "Baird In The Bush" and can test another horse if you like. You will return to the farm for lunch. In the afternoon you set off on horseback towards the forest. Let this day end comfortably with a dinner together.

Day 6: Your last ride takes you into the mountains, past picturesque stone walls and ancient formations. You will return to the farm for lunch. If you don´t have enough, you can ride again in the brisk Tölt in the afternoon! Those who want to ride all day come back to the farm around 4pm.

(Subject to change)
